His older brother Guillermo Coria played tennis professionally and reached No.3 in the singles world rankings in 2004. The same year he made it to the men's singles final at the French Open. (atptour.com, 19 Jul 2021)

After he wins, he wears the same kit and eats the same pre-match meal for his next match. He also tells his partner Florencia to sit in the same place in the stands. (lanacion.com.ar, 04 Jul 2021)

BROTHER'S BURDEN
At a young age he would travel the world with his parents to watch his brother Guillermo, who achieved a career-high singles ranking of No.3 in the world. However, he says he felt under pressure to emulate his brother's achievements, and at around age 16 he gave up the sport for eight months as a result. At one point he considered taking his mother's family name in order to avoid an association with his brother. "People expected I would play like my brother. It was hard. There were some comments from kids who said I was a bad player. That affected me personally. I was always looking down. Whenever I went to play my brother had won that tournament when he was two years younger than I was at the time. I even considered changing my family name. I did not want to be Guillermo's brother any more, because at that age you are not mature at all. I worked on my mentality and nowadays I am very proud of my brother. And he is very happy I'm still fighting because who knows where I can get." (lacapital.com.ar, 19 Jul 2021; argentina.as.com, 27 Feb 2020)
